Transaction 24b3518c0c5905b00426a940630d2a82b53d41f64ae7ce2f5752f25d47865c7e
1 Input
1 Output
-
24b3518c0c5905b00426a940630d2a82b53d41f64ae7ce2f5752f25d47865c7e:0
- value
- 579977
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b04c2b5c7a3bb20705e96bae2cdbbf1c0207f392 OP_EQUAL
- address
- 3HmC6eVSBnsMELsMULjapFz5BWBrxwtxbD